Affinity Federal Credit Union (“Affinity”) recently hosted its annual President’s Invitational Golf Outing, raising over $254,000 for the Affinity Foundation (“Foundation”). Over 160 golfers, guests, and volunteers gathered on June 8, 2026, to support Affinity’s outreach and initiatives.
The Foundation gratefully recognizes the event’s top sponsors, including Allied Solutions, Fiserv, Vericast, VISA, Inc., Clear Wave Wealth Management, Alloy, Candescent, Ferreira Group, Kasasa, Lockton Companies, Saldutti Law Group, and TruStage. It also extends gratitude to all the participants and volunteers who came together to uplift the Foundation’s core mission. Their generosity is integral to the Foundation’s mission of ending poverty, promoting education, and boosting the wellbeing of Affinity members and communities.
“We thank everyone who showed up to support The Foundation’s mission,” said Kelly Watts, Executive Director of the Affinity Foundation. “This year, the support we provide is more important than ever. Your engagement translates into real impact for our members facing struggles and their communities.”
The Foundation’s core initiatives include grants for community-driven nonprofits, direct member relief funds, and annual scholarships for local students beginning their higher education journey. The Foundation hosts events throughout the year to raise funds and organizes employee volunteer events for community wellbeing.
The Golf Outing included mindful moments to bring participants together, including a cocktail reception and dinner. Throughout the day, participants bid on over 40 raffle baskets donated by local businesses, members, and employees.
At the event’s kickoff, Kevin Brauer, CEO and President of Affinity, led a reflection on the Foundation’s progress and goals. He celebrated the legacy and friendship of John Fenton, who led Affinity as CEO for over 30 years.
“When we come together, we honor the foundation laid by those who came before us,” said Brauer. “Affinity was founded with the ethos of ‘people helping people.’ The Foundation allows us to provide direct support to those who need it most, transforming our communities and promoting wellbeing for all.”
Affinity awarded first prize for the golf event to Fiserv, second place to Schenck, Price, Smith & King LLP, and third place to VISA, Inc.
About the Affinity Foundation
The Affinity Foundation is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ization that was founded in 2005 to carry out the philanthropic work of Affinity Federal Credit Union. We invest in local organizations that deliver programs aimed at alleviating financial stress and helping people reach financial independence, empowering them in the pursuit of educational, employment and individual goals, and providing peace of mind for financially disadvantaged individuals and their families. Through our volunteer efforts, we connect charities with skilled professionals to elevate their mission, provide financial education resources and strengthen communities.
